Overview
ETNOWE connects African and Caribbean immigrants and second-generation consumers in the United States with local restaurants and grocery stores that provide culturally specific cuisine and staples. Founded by Nigerian-born entrepreneur Ebenezer Oyinlade, the company focuses on underserved ethnic food segments that mainstream delivery platforms overlook. Despite spending no money on marketing and having raised no prior capital, ETNOWE has organically processed thousands of orders and generated revenue from day one. With its new capital, the startup intends to scale to 100,000 users, onboard more than 200 restaurants and grocery stores, and bolster its engineering, growth, and operations teams over the next 12–18 months. ETNOWE operates in several U.S. states, targeting the $50 billion ethnic food and grocery market. The company emphasizes better economics for both consumers and merchants relative to larger incumbents. Management plans to pursue a larger institutional funding round in 2027 to further accelerate growth.
